Writing accented characters

To create accented characters, draw the stroke normally used to create the
letter, followed by an accent stroke. Graffiti writing then adds the accent to
the letter.

Using Navigation strokes

In addition to character symbols, Graffiti writing includes special strokes
that you can use to navigate within text or fields in your applications.
